最近,“Web3”这个词频频出现在我们的视野里。作为一个资深的程序员,我在这个背景下很想和大家聊聊,为什么现在是一个转型的好时机。你是不是也在想,Web3究竟是什么?我该不该跳进去?让我们从我的亲身经历开始讲起吧。
我从事传统软件开发已经快十年了。大部分时间都在为公司做一些相对成熟的项目,写代码、调试、再写代码,虽说工作稳定,但总感觉缺少点热情。那时候我总琢磨,有没有什么东西可以激励我、挑战我?恰好有一天,一位老友突然告诉我:“你听说过Web3吗?这可是未来的趋势!”我一听,心里“咯噔”了一声,“Web3”是什么东西?不是在讲Web1和Web2吗?
于是,我开始上网查资料,看到Web3其实是一个去中心化的互联网,它运用区块链技术,在这里,你可以构建去中心化应用(DApp),而不是像Web2那样需要依赖中心化的服务器。想想以前那些中心化平台,真是让人感到无奈,不如咱们自己掌握一点主动权。
带着好奇心,我开始自学区块链和Web3相关的知识。在这过程中,我遇到了一系列新名词,比如智能合约、去中心化的金融(DeFi)、NFT等等。一开始真的有点晕,这些名词像是外星语一样。但我没放弃,逐渐理解后,我觉得哇,Web3真是个宝藏!
记得在学习中,有一次我上线了自己的第一个DApp,是一个简单的投票机制。用户可以基于以太坊区块链,匿名参与投票,结果透明又安全。那一刻,我心里充满了成就感,感觉自己的代码居然可以影响到别人,真是太酷了!
转型的道路并不平坦。学习Web3的过程让我经历了很多挫折。有次在部署智能合约时,满怀信心的我,一整晚都在克服技术难关。结果等到我把合约部署到链上时,意外地发现它出了问题,无法使用,那一瞬间真的是头大。不过我告诉自己,失败是成功之母,这个道理我早就懂了。于是,我又开始查资料、请教社区里的大佬、看看相关的课程,慢慢的我也起色了不少。
虽然转型的过程中有不少挑战,但收获同样也很大。比如,有了去中心化的思维方式后,我在解决技术问题时,越来越喜欢用开放的方式去思考,让团队成员共享思路。同时,我也开始参与Web3社区,一些志同道合的朋友给了我许多支持和帮助。
除了技术上的收获,我发现网络人脉也拓展了。很多开发者、设计师、创业者聚集在一起,讨论新的项目、展示自己的作品。这种交流很让人兴奋,有时我甚至会从一些意想不到的地方得到灵感。
随着Web3的发展,传统行业正在逐步向去中心化转型。身为一名程序员,这简直就是机会!行业需要大量掌握区块链技术的人才,不仅仅是开发者,还有产品经理、设计师等等。如果你和我一样刚好在职业上感到迷茫,不妨试试这条新的道路。
此外,Web3给我们带来了一种新的经济模式。很多项目已经建立了去中心化的自治组织(DAO),参与者可以通过代币投票,直接影响项目的方向。这种去中心化治理的感觉让我想到了之前的论坛,它们是如何催生出许多伟大的想法的。这就是Web3,可以让我们直接参与、直接得到反馈,难道不值得你去关注一番吗?
最后,我想说的是,转型的路上,不会缺少挑战,但会收获很多乐趣。你可以从小项目入手,逐渐累积经验。无论是自学还是找师傅带,都能让你在这个新领域里有所斩获。Web3的世界广阔、充满可能性,而你,准备好迎接挑战,创造属于自己的未来了吗?
所以,如果你是个程序员,正考虑着转型的事情,就不要犹豫了,Dive into Web3吧!你会发现,这个领域完全值得你去投入精力。希望每个人都能找到适合自己的路,一起并肩向前,掌握这个去中心化的未来!